Capcom announced a new expansion for Dragon's Dogma 2 during the June 9 Nintendo Direct. The expansion, titled Dark Arisen, will add a new snowy region and release on October 9. The game is also coming to Nintendo Switch 2 on the same date.
The announcement revealed that Dragon's Dogma 2: Dark Arisen will introduce a new area in the north called the Norgan region. It features new characters, dungeons, weapons, and skills. The expansion will launch on October 9 for Nintendo Switch 2, where it is included with the port. On PC, PlayStation 5, and Xbox Series X|S it will be available as paid DLC. Capcom plans quality-of-life updates ahead of the release. Title Update 3.1 arrives on June 10 with improvements to fast travel, movement, and the save system. Additional updates are scheduled for the end of August. The original Dragon's Dogma 2 launched in 2024. It features a single-save system that limits options for players returning after long breaks. New Game+ mode and arena dungeons are intended to ease access to the new content.
